Background
Roe, Joan Eleanor was born on November 1, 1937 in Indianapolis, Indiana, United States. Daughter of Victor Frank and Irma Mary Schlachter.

Attended, Marian College, 1955—1956. Attended, Indiana University, 1974. Bachelor in General Studies with distinction, Indiana University, 1985.
Employment assistant Blue Cross/Blue Shield, Indianapolis, 1968—1972. Director staffing Jefferson National Life, 1972—1980. Director employment American Underwriters, 1980—1981.
Vice president human resources United Presidential Life Insurance Company, Kokomo, 1981—1985. Director employee relations Ivy Technology State College, Central Indiana Region, 1986—1996.
Volunteer St. Augustine Home Little Sisters of the Poor, Indianapolis, since 2000. Publicity director St. Augustine's Guild. Founder book club St. Pius X Church, since 2001.
Member American Society Personnel Administration (treasurer 1978-1979, vice president membership, Indianapolis 1979-1980), American Business Women's Association, Roaring 20s Association, Indianapolis (recording secretary 1974-1975, Woman of Year 1979), Howard County Area Personnel Association Kokomo (president 1983-1984).
Married Frederick Elbert Roe, February 1, 1958 (divorced June 1968). Children: Sharon Jeanine Wetterer, Gary Michael.
